What Is Decorative Wire Mesh?

Decorative wire mesh is a woven or welded metal fabric used in architecture and interior design for both functional and aesthetic purposes. Wire mesh is commonly made from stainless steel, aluminum, brass, bronze, or copper and comes in various finishes and patterns. It is often used in cabinet doors, furniture accents, decorative facades, and room dividers.

Can Decorative Wire Mesh Be Used Outdoors?

The short answer: Yes, with the right material and finish, decorative wire mesh can be suitable for exterior use. However, not all mesh is created equal for exterior use. Some types of wire mesh are much better for outdoor use than others.

Key factors that impact the suitability of decorative wire mesh include:

Corrosion resistance

In outdoor environments, wire mesh is exposed to moisture, humidity, and in some cases, salt or chemicals. Choose corrosion-resistant materials, such as stainless steel or coated metals, to prevent rust and extend the mesh's lifespan. 

Weather exposure

Weather exposure, such as sun, rain, wind, and temperature fluctuations, can impact wire mesh performance over time. UV exposure can impact certain finishes, and coastal or high-humidity climates may require more durable materials and protective coatings such as galvanized wire mesh

Maintenance

Routine maintenance is essential even for durable materials. You should occasionally clean decorative wire mesh to remove dirt, debris, or salt buildup. This step helps preserve the appearance and performance of wire mesh in outdoor environments.

Best Materials for Exterior Applications

So, now that we’ve established that decorative wire mesh can be used outside, let’s discuss the best options for exterior applications. The top wire mesh material options include:

  • Stainless steel: Highly corrosion-resistant, ideal for harsh environments

  • Aluminum: Lightweight, naturally resistant to rust

  • Galvanized steel: Cost-effective with a protective coating

These three materials offer weather resistance, durability, and versatility for exterior applications. 

Additionally, copper or brass can be used for outdoor projects, but users should expect it to patina over time.

Benefits of Using Decorative Wire Mesh Outside

There are several benefits of decorative wire mesh for outdoor projects to consider. These benefits include:

Durable and long-lasting

As long as you select the right material for exterior use, decorative wire mesh can last for years. Materials such as stainless steel and aluminum are designed to withstand harsh weather conditions and temperature fluctuations. Both materials are a reliable option for long-term outdoor applications.

Allows airflow and visibility

Another reason many people opt for wire mesh in outdoor projects is for its ventilation and visibility. It’s ideal for outdoor facades, screens, and enclosures. It allows air and light to pass through while serving as a barrier or design feature. 

Versatile design options

Decorative mesh comes in a wide range of patterns, weaves, and finishes, making it highly versatile. It complements any design style, including modern, industrial, or traditional. There are so many different options to choose from to match your vision. The options available make it easy to find a style matching any vision.

Low maintenance

It is also generally low-maintenance compared to many other exterior materials. Decorative wire mesh usually requires minimal upkeep for a long-lasting application. It can maintain its appearance and performance with occasional cleanings.
